[Tu-A1-G-04]Reciprocal and Nonreciprocal Coulomb Drag in Coupled Quantum Wires

We present Coulomb drag measurements between quantum wires where both reciprocal and non-reciprocal signals are observed. Both contributions are studied for ballistic and non-ballistic wires, and in the spin-full and the spin-polarized regimes. Results are compared with the theoretical expectations for Coulomb drag between ballistic wires.
